Most probably the church was built in the late Romanesque era or at least in the 14th Century, while its late Gothic presbytery (the part of a church reserved for the high altar and clergy) comes from the early 15th Century.
During centuries the church has been rebuilt a couple of times.
In the presbytery and on the western façade the remainings of the fresco of the Friulian masters and Jernej from Loka can be seen.
The gilt altars are from the 17th Century.
